The Veena is a stringed instrument with a long history in Indian music. What is the significance of the Veena in Indian culture?

  1. It is considered a sacred instrument.

  2. It is played during classical music performances.

  3. It is associated with the goddess Saraswati.

  4. All of the above

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
D Correct answer
Explanation

The Veena is a highly revered instrument in Indian culture. It is considered sacred and is associated with the goddess Saraswati, the patron deity of music and knowledge. It is also played during classical music performances and is known for its rich and resonant sound.

The Mridangam is a double-headed drum used in Carnatic music. What is the significance of the Mridangam in Indian culture?

  1. It is used to accompany devotional songs.

  2. It is played during classical dance performances.

  3. It is associated with religious ceremonies.

  4. All of the above

Reveal answer Fill a bubble to check yourself
D Correct answer
Explanation

The Mridangam is a versatile instrument used in various cultural contexts in India. It is used to accompany devotional songs, played during classical dance performances, and associated with religious ceremonies, particularly in South Indian culture.
